The 30th Annual Writer's Symposium by the Sea takes place this week at San Diego's Point Loma Nazarene University. Award-winning author Jesmyn Ward will be appearing at the event this year, along with writers Sandra Cisneros and Mitch Albom.
Ward is one of the most celebrated writers in American fiction today. Two of her novels, “Sing, Unburied, Sing” and “Salvage the Bones,” have won the prestigious National Book Award.
On Midday Edition Tuesday, she shares how she found a passion for literature, and how her upbringing in Mississippi has shaped her work.
